CRÉER UN FICHIER ISO À PARTIR D'UN RÉPERTOIRE (WIN32)
adrienva
Messages postés77Date d'inscriptionlundi 14 août 2006StatutMembreDernière intervention27 février 2007
-
29 août 2006 à 19:27
podeesh
Messages postés1Date d'inscriptionmercredi 7 avril 2010StatutMembreDernière intervention 9 juin 2010
-
9 juin 2010 à 08:18
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.
cs_Willi
Messages postés2375Date d'inscriptionjeudi 12 juillet 2001StatutModérateurDernière intervention15 décembre 201822 13 sept. 2006 à 17:29
Par curiosité, ou as-tu pêché des infos sur la structure des fichiers images iso ?
cs_Willi
Messages postés2375Date d'inscriptionjeudi 12 juillet 2001StatutModérateurDernière intervention15 décembre 201822 9 sept. 2006 à 12:25
Lol j'ai testé avec Winrar autant pour moi, nickel avec UltraIso ou tout autre bon outils.
Par contre sur mes fichiers de newsgroup d'OE (dbx) pour tout ceux qui commencent par alt.xxx et microsoft.xxx j'ai des ?????? à la place des caractères.
vecchio56
Messages postés6535Date d'inscriptionlundi 16 décembre 2002StatutMembreDernière intervention22 août 201014 9 sept. 2006 à 11:47
J'ai de générer un ISO avec MagicISO et PowerISO qui sont supposés être de bons outils, et j'obtiens aussi des '?'.
En fait je lisais le .iso avec WinRAR, et il s'avère que c'est ce dernier qui déconne; je pense que tu dois utiliser un logiciel qui lit mal les .iso
Tu peux trouver un très bon code ici :)
http://www.cppfrance.com/codes/EXPLORATEUR-FICHIERS-ISO_38981.aspx Et là, les accents apparaissent bien (par contre mon explorateur ne supporte pas les caractères unicode)
vecchio56
Messages postés6535Date d'inscriptionlundi 16 décembre 2002StatutMembreDernière intervention22 août 201014 9 sept. 2006 à 11:35
C'est vrai ce n'est pas normal, je vais essayer d'arranger ca.
C'est même pas un problème d'unicode car é est un caractère ascii
cs_Willi
Messages postés2375Date d'inscriptionjeudi 12 juillet 2001StatutModérateurDernière intervention15 décembre 201822 9 sept. 2006 à 09:01
Super code, facile à comprendre.
Le seul hic c'est le non support de l'unicode. Je me retrouve avec des ? sur les lettres comme le é ou ê.
Bonne continuation.
cs_LordBob
Messages postés2865Date d'inscriptionsamedi 2 novembre 2002StatutMembreDernière intervention11 mai 20099 5 sept. 2006 à 22:14
excelente source! tres instructive!
irish2
Messages postés10Date d'inscriptiondimanche 20 août 2006StatutMembreDernière intervention22 mai 2008 29 août 2006 à 19:52
Lut, merci pour ton script ! Précis et efficace ! Du bon boulot en conclusion !J'ai devellopé un lecteur MP3, je mettrai bientôt la source ! ++
vecchio56
Messages postés6535Date d'inscriptionlundi 16 décembre 2002StatutMembreDernière intervention22 août 201014 29 août 2006 à 19:36
C'est normal oui, c'est a cause des problème des portabilité 64 bits.
Mais normalement c'est portable, vu que j'utilise GetWindowLongPtr
Si tu veux enlever les warnings, tu désactive la détection des pb de portabilité dans les options du projet
adrienva
Messages postés77Date d'inscriptionlundi 14 août 2006StatutMembreDernière intervention27 février 20078 29 août 2006 à 19:27
10/10 en plus je cherchais comment me servir d'un treeview, c'est trouvé. J'ai quelques warnings pendant la compilation, c'est normal? (c:\documents and settings\adrienv\local settings\temporary internet files\content.ie5\7d1vohdj\cppfrance_source_39329[2]\folder2iso\shelltree.cpp(78) : warning C4312: 'cast de type' : la conversion de 'LONG' en 'CShellTree *' d'une taille supérieure)
9 juin 2010 à 08:18
14 août 2009 à 11:26
faut t'il mettre les fichier dezzipé dans un endroit preci ?
3 oct. 2007 à 11:16
13 sept. 2006 à 20:38
http://www.ecma-international.org/publications/files/ECMA-ST/Ecma-119.pdf
13 sept. 2006 à 17:29
9 sept. 2006 à 12:25
Par contre sur mes fichiers de newsgroup d'OE (dbx) pour tout ceux qui commencent par alt.xxx et microsoft.xxx j'ai des ?????? à la place des caractères.
9 sept. 2006 à 11:47
En fait je lisais le .iso avec WinRAR, et il s'avère que c'est ce dernier qui déconne; je pense que tu dois utiliser un logiciel qui lit mal les .iso
Tu peux trouver un très bon code ici :)
http://www.cppfrance.com/codes/EXPLORATEUR-FICHIERS-ISO_38981.aspx
Et là, les accents apparaissent bien (par contre mon explorateur ne supporte pas les caractères unicode)
9 sept. 2006 à 11:35
C'est même pas un problème d'unicode car é est un caractère ascii
9 sept. 2006 à 09:01
Le seul hic c'est le non support de l'unicode. Je me retrouve avec des ? sur les lettres comme le é ou ê.
Bonne continuation.
5 sept. 2006 à 22:14
29 août 2006 à 19:52
29 août 2006 à 19:36
Mais normalement c'est portable, vu que j'utilise GetWindowLongPtr
Si tu veux enlever les warnings, tu désactive la détection des pb de portabilité dans les options du projet
29 août 2006 à 19:27